Job description

Evertz is looking for highly technical and self‑motivated individuals for a challenging role in enterprise class software/hardware support engineering. If you are looking to learn and grow with the latest and greatest technologies in the Media and Entertainment (M+E) industry and build strong customer communications skills, this position is for you!

While working with Evertz Enterprise Support group you will be supporting major M+E customers globally. The opportunities to learn and grow within the industry are limitless. Our products use a broad range of leading‑edge technologies that are highly relevant in both the IT and Media Entertainment Industries, amongst others!

You will be working with Evertz’ industry leading in Media Supply Chain and Linear Playout solutions. You will assist customers in maintaining superior system up‑time and performance by assisting the with quick, efficient and professional problem solving. You will be integrally involved in both private and public cloud deployments of the Evertz hardware and software technology stack.

Responsibilities
  • Respond and provide expert technical direction to customers regarding operational issues, firmware upgrades and general system maintenance
  • Regularly assess customer applications and trouble‑shoot/diagnose issues through research and/or issue replication to determine the root cause
  • Recommend solutions utilizing various levels of technical language appropriate to the customer in a timely, clear, and professional manner
  • Maintain a communication link between customer service and other Evertz departments by partnering to resolve customer issues and communicating status/progress to customers.
  • Aid in design changes and interface with Evertz Product Management team regarding new “feature requests”
  • Support the development of communications tools by generating or authoring customer guides as well as by providing detailed technical information to technical writing group.
Skills and Abilities
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ills
  • Understanding of network technologies (DNS, DHCP, TCP/IP, Firewalls, Switches)
  • Work experience with Linux (any flavor)
  • Knowledge of cloud computing environments (AWS) is preferred
  • Database experience would be an asset
  • Above average customer service skills
  • Ability to perform effectively in high pressure situations
  • Unparalleled desire to help the customer and deliver service excellence
  • Passion for technology and learning new software and hardware products
  • Problem‑solving ability and ability to react to changing situations
  • Ability to multi‑task in a fast‑paced environment
Qualifications
  • Degree or diploma in Computer, Electronics or Computer Electronics is an asset.
  • Must have a valid Ontario driver’s license
  • Must be eligible for international travel and able to work alone with little or no supervision

About Evertz Microsystems (TSX: ET)

Evertz is a global leader in broadcast technology, delivering cutting‑edge hardware and software solutions that deliver content to television sets, on‑demand services, WebTV, IPTV, and mobile devices (like phones and tablets) worldwide. Trusted by major broadcast facilities, telcos, and satellite providers on every continent, we’re known for end‑to‑end innovation that sets the industry standard.

Canadian‑headquartered with offices around the world, Evertz has 2,000+ employees and has been recognized as one of Canada’s 50 Best Managed Companies — a testament to our commitment to excellence and global impact.
